Job description

Description

Assistant Projects Coordinator

Position Summary

The Assistant Projects Coordinator supports the successful execution of HVAC, plumbing, piping, and mechanical installation projects by providing administrative, scheduling, documentation, and coordination support to Project Managers, Project Coordinators, Superintendents, and field personnel. This position serves as a critical link between the office and field teams, helping ensure projects are completed safely, on schedule, within budget, and in accordance with company and customer requirements.

Reports To

Projects Operations Manager

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

Project Administration

  • Assist with project setup and maintenance in company software systems.
  • Create and maintain project files, logs, and documentation.
  • Support project teams with contract documents, submittals, RFIs, change orders, and closeout documentation.
  • Track project milestones, deadlines, and deliverables.
  • Prepare meeting agendas and distribute meeting minutes.

Scheduling & Coordination

  • Coordinate manpower schedules with Project Managers and field leadership.
  • Schedule project meetings, site visits, inspections, and customer meetings.
  • Monitor project timelines and communicate schedule updates to stakeholders.

Procurement Support

  • Coordinate purchase orders with vendors and suppliers.
  • Track material deliveries and identify potential delays.
  • Maintain equipment and material tracking logs.

Financial Support

  • Assist with project cost tracking and reporting.
  • Review vendor invoices for accuracy and proper coding.
  • Support monthly billing and progress payment processes.
  • Maintain documentation for approved change orders and project cost impacts.

Field Support

  • Serve as a point of contact between field crews and office personnel.
  • Collect and organize daily reports, timecards, and project documentation.
  • Assist with jobsite documentation and project record keeping.
  • Support onboarding and project-specific paperwork for field personnel.

Customer Service & Communication

  • Communicate professionally with customers, vendors, subcontractors, and internal teams.
  • Respond to project-related inquiries and provide status updates.
  • Help maintain positive customer relationships through timely communication and follow-up.

Compliance & Safety

  • Assist with maintaining required project compliance documentation.
  • Support safety documentation, training records, and site-specific requirements.
  • Ensure project records are maintained according to company standards.

Working Conditions

  • Office environment with regular interaction with field personnel and customers.
  • Occasional exposure to construction jobsite conditions.
  • May require occasional overtime to meet project deadlines.
